Advice for a mistake I made by [deleted] in armyreserve

[–]BackgroundVictory632 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I would honestly ask for a sitdown with the commander and the 1SG with your PSG and ask the commander to give you another chance. If you are genuine and have an honest conversation where you own up to your mistakes and you provide a solution of how to rectify the situation (monthly UA's and mandatory referral to ASAP) I think you should be ok. Unless you have been an absolute shitbag who hasn't shown up to anything, is argumentative or insubordinate, I don't see why they wouldn't give you another chance. I will be honest with you though, failing 2 UA's in a row is pretty bad. Try to apppeal to them as much as you can and if it doesn't work out at least you tried.
